گزشتہ ایک دہائی میں، اوپن سورس سافٹ ویئر کی دنیا کے سب سے بڑے اتپریرک ٹیکنالوجی بن گیا ہے. اب اوپن سورس کی ترقی کی طاقت پیدا کرنے کے لئے کمیونٹی کی بھی ہارڈ ویئر سے دنیا میں قدم جمانے کی آزادی لایا ہے. یہ ان وجوہات کی بنا پر ہے، RISC-V جیت اعلی مقبولیت ہم RISC-V اور مواقع لاتا ہے، اور کس طرح Ceva کی مدد کے chipmakers ان کا پورا استعمال متعارف کرائے گا کے ذیل میں.
RISC-V کیا ہے؟
RISC-V ایک کھلی ہدایات سیٹ آرکیٹیکچر (ISA)، اصل میں کیلی فورنیا، برکلے کمپیوٹر سائنس یونیورسٹی کے محکمہ کی طرف سے تیار کی ہے. یہ مقبول کم کر ہدایات سیٹ (RISC) اور بازو، MIPS اور دیگر عام کاروبار ایک ہی پروسیسر فن تعمیر پر مبنی ہے .
چونکہ 2010 میں RISC-V شروع ہوا، اب یہ ایک سے زیادہ یونیورسٹیوں اور صنعت شعبوں کو وسیع پیمانے پر وسیع عالمی تعاون کے منصوبے میں اضافہ ہوا ہے. اس کی استحکام غیر منافع بخش RISC-V فاؤنڈیشن (https://riscv.org /) آئی ایس اے کی تفصیلات اور RISC-V کو فروغ دینے کے لئے مارکیٹ کے انجن کی کردار دونوں کو گائیڈ کرنے کی ضمانت دی.
واضح RISC-V انسٹرکشن سیٹ آرکیٹیکچر ہونے کے لئے، اس کے نام کے طور پر، ایک ہدایات سیٹ آرکیٹیکچر تصریح کی بجائے آزاد مصدر انسٹرکشن سیٹ آرکیٹیکچر سے شروع ہونے والے ایک مخصوص پروسیسر ڈیزائن ہے، تعلیمی اور صنعت کی ٹیم کی ایک بہت کے مقابلے میں زیادہ پیدا ایسے راکٹ، شاک اور PULPino طور پروسیسر کے مختلف ڈیزائن، لیکن جوہر ایک ہی زبان ہے. ایک مکمل آزاد مصدر پروسیسر ڈیزائن سے RISC-V فاؤنڈیشن کی ویب سائٹ کے ایک فوری دورے، پروسیسرز کی ایک بڑی تعداد اوپر دکھائے، ، کمپنیاں جو کاروباری پروسیسر کور پیدا کرتی ہیں، جیسے سیفائیو، کوڈڈپ، اینڈس اور کورٹس.
یہ پروسیسرز سادہ آئی ٹی پروسیسرز سے لینکس چلانے والے پروسیسرز پروسیسرز پر عملدرآمد کی وسیع پیمانے پر حد تک ہیں جو تمام ہدایات کے عام سیٹ پر مبنی ہیں، یہ حقیقت یہ ہے کہ RISC-V ایک بند تجارتی آئی ایس اے ہے. اہم فوائد ہیں، یعنی تفرق اور انتخاب کی آزادی، آپ درد کے شکار کے بغیر پروسیسر سپلائرز مصنوعات کی تعمیر نو کی جگہ لے سکتے ہیں.
مفت، تو ایک خطرہ ہونا چاہئے، ٹھیک ہے؟
اس مرحلے پر، یہ اصل صورت حال کا معائنہ کرنے کے لئے محتاط ہے، نئی مصنوعات کے ڈیزائن کے اثرات دیکھنا پسند کا پروسیسر عوامل. سب سے زیادہ ڈیزائن کے فیصلوں کے ساتھ کے طور پر،، تکنیکی اور تجارتی عوامل، جن میں سے کچھ مشکل اہداف پر مبنی ہیں کے ایک بہت شامل مشکل کی ایک بڑی تعداد پر مبنی قابل تعین پہلوؤں.
تکنیکی اشارے خود واضح ہیں: لفافے طاقت سے ملنے کے لئے مستقبل کی مصنوعات میں اسکیل ایبلٹی کی حمایت کرنے کے لئے کافی ہارس پاور کے ساتھ ایک پروسیسر، سیکورٹی کے مطلوبہ سطح سے ملاقات، ایک دوستانہ واقف سافٹ ویئر ڈویلپمنٹ / ڈیبگ کرنے کے ماحول کو وہاں نہیں ہے، صارفین کو اس طرح کے علاقے (دروازے اور میموری سائز کی تعداد بھی شامل ہے)، بھر رائلٹی اور لائسنس کی فیس کے طور پر اخراجات پر غور کرنے کے کوڈ کی بنیاد سے پہلے وارث کر سکتے ہیں. کاروباری لحاظ سے بھی عوامل وینڈر تالا میں، اور ضمانت سمیت دیگر کاروباری علاقوں، پر غور کرنا چاہئے معاوضہ، کاروبار رپورٹنگ ذمہ داریوں اور اسی طرح کی نظر ثانی اور کو جائز حق.
ان تمام عوامل اٹھاتے ہوئے، سب سے زیادہ ڈیزائن اکثر ایک 'محفوظ' کا اختیار، عام طور پر ایک ملکیتی پروسیسر کاروبار کے ساتھ اپنانے، اور اکثر پہلے استعمال کیا سیریز کے لئے پابند ہے. تاہم، ایک اسٹریٹجک سطح پر، بہت سی کمپنیاں بڑھتی ہوئی محدود کرنے کا انتخاب لیکن طاقتور کاروبار بڑھانے پروسیسر IP فراہم کرنے بیچینی. لوگوں لائسنسنگ اور کاپی رائٹ رائلٹی کے الزامات میں سمجھ میں آتا ہے جس میں نہ صرف بند تالہ ہدایات سیٹ، کو توڑنے کے لئے زیادہ تجارتی آزادی چاہتے ہیں، لیکن یہ بھی تفرق کے لئے موزوں.
یہ مانگ چپ کمپنی صرف لینکس، FreeRTOS اور بہت سے دوسرے اوپن سورس RTOS طرح، عام تجارتی اختیار سے باہر ایک حقیقت پسندانہ آپشن فراہم ضرورت سے زیادہ خطرے کی حکمت عملی لینے سے بچنے کے لئے RISC-V سیلنگ RISC-V آزاد مصدر انسٹرکشن سیٹ آرکیٹیکچر ہوتا ہے. ان مخصوص چیزوں صارفی آلات پر استعمال کیا چھوٹے سرایت پروسیسر پر تجارتی آپریٹنگ سسٹمز کو آج کے نروئواد متبادل میں، اس کا اختیار، کھلے عام اعلان کر دیا ہے بہت حقیقی ہے. مغربی ڈیجیٹل اور NVIDIA سمیت بہت سے معروف معروف کمپنیوں، ان کے ارادے، اور یہاں تک کہ ایک بڑے پیمانے پر پیداوار ہے. زیادہ کمپنیوں RISC وی کا جائزہ لینے کی ہیں، ان میں سے کچھ ایک خفیہ اعلی درجے کی ڈیزائن کا آغاز کیا.
RISC-V کی دہائی میں سے Ceva تجربے
ان کمپنیوں کی طرح، Ceva کی RISC-V کی صلاحیت کی طرف متوجہ کیا گیا ہے، وائی فائی اور بلوٹوت IP مصنوعات کی خاص طور پر ہمارے RivieraWaves یہ کمیونیکیشن ٹیکنالوجی ایک چھوٹے پروسیسر کی ضرورت ہوتی ہے انجام دیتا پروٹوکول اسٹیک، ہمارا مقصد ایک پہلے سے مربوط بنانے کے لئے ہے حوالہ کے پلیٹ فارم، اپنے صارفین بھی پروسیسر ہارس پاور کی طلب کے لئے اعلی درجے کی وائرلیس نیٹ ورک کی ترتیب کے لئے، پروسیسر منتخب کرنے کے لئے. IP فن تعمیر انتہائی کم طاقت کے آپریشن کو پورا کرنے کے لئے ڈیزائن چونکہ آزادی کی حمایت بھی بہت ہلکا ہے. مختصر طور پر، ہم منطق کی ضرورت دروازے، اعلی توانائی کی بچت، بالغ پروسیسر، اس کے علاوہ ایک واقف تجارتی سوفٹ ویئر کی نشوونما کے ماحول کی ایک چھوٹی سی تعداد، کوڈ (مکمل رفتار) FPGA پر تعینات کرنے کا آسان ہونا ضروری ہے ایک کمپیکٹ علاقے پروسیسر ڈیزائن بچت پیدا کر سکتے ہیں اور ASIC / ASSP، یہ لازمی ہماری IP لائسنسنگ کاروبار کے ساتھ ہم آہنگ ایک قانونی فریم ورک نہیں ہے.
ہم اس کی جسامت کا 20K پروسیسر کور دروازے میں RISC-V انتخاب کیا 2.44 Coremark / میگاہرٹز اچھے نتائج، اور ہارڈ ویئر کی ضروریات کے ٹیسٹ کے نتائج دکھانے کے اندر اپنی کارکردگی اور کوڈ کثافت کے ساتھ مکمل طور پر یکساں تک پہنچ سکتے ہیں، ہم برابر کلاس تک پہنچ چکے ہیں سطح پروسیسر. اتنا ہی اہم بہت کم کوشش کے ایک سے زیادہ جدید ترین پلیٹ فارم میں وائی فائی، مثال کے طور پر ایک ایمبیڈڈ RISC-V پروسیسر کے ساتھ تبدیل کی ضرورت ہمارے تجربے، ایک مکمل نظام RISC-V پر ported ہے تجارتی پروسیسرز، ہم صرف انضمام، نقلی مکمل کریں اور ایک مکمل RivieraWaves Wi فینیش ڈیمو پلیٹ فارم کے حصول کے لیے ایک نئے FPGA بائنری فائلوں کو پیدا کرنے کے لئے ایک ہفتے تک جاری رہی. اس کے علاوہ، موجودہ پروٹوکول سافٹ ویئر مختلف کاروبار کے عمل کی ایک بڑی تعداد ہے منتقلی، ٹیسٹنگ، اور سسٹم کی سطح تصدیقی سمیت صرف دو ہفتوں تک جاری رہی اس کی ترقی اور تعیناتی RISC وی پلیٹ فارم پر ported پر کیا جاتا ہے. یہ کوئی تعجب کی بات ہے، واقف GNU جی سی سی / GDB ٹھیک کرنے والا کھولتا اور سنکلک LLVM کا شکریہ آلہ / ماحول.
مجموعی طور پر، اس منصوبے کو ایک بڑی کامیابی، RISC-V واقعی اپنے عہد کو پورا کیا تھا. Ceva کی اب RISC-V فاؤنڈیشن کے ایک نئے رکن ہے، لیس ہماری وائی فائی کی بنیاد کے طور پر RISC وی پلیٹ فارم کی پیشکش کی کرپا ہے اور بلوٹوت آئی پی کور کے لئے ایک آپشن.